大家好,增加Excel导入数据功能在挺早之前就列在我的开发计划中了。由于各种事耽搁,导致才上线这个功能。废话不多说了。直接讲讲,在Z平台中是怎样用Excel导入数据的。
我以两个例子来为大家讲解使用方法,分别单表、多表两大种类型表单的Excel数据导入方法。
示例1:单表表单导入数据
咱们以【用户表】为例,因为大多数项目都需要在初始化的时候导入大量用户信息。所以这个表也是导入次数最多的一个表单。
第一,下载Excel数据导入模板。
运行Z平台,打开【系统管理/开发/表单管理】功能。选择【用户管理】表单,点击修改,打开编辑页面。
在编辑页面点击【下载导入数据模板】
第二、编辑数据模板,录入数据。
在录入数据前,请将所有sheet页面都统一进行单元格类型设置操作,设置单元格类型为“文本”。这样做防止数据录入中Excel自行变更数据格式。这点很重要!!!这点很重要!!!这点很重要!!!
完成单元格设置后,就开始进行数据录入了。
录入示例如下表
第三、上传数据文件
打开【系统管理/设置/数据导入】功能,按提示顺序完成数据导入过程。
第一步、上传数据文件。
第二、检查数据有效性
如果发现数据有错误提示,修改数据文件后需重新上传。
第三、执行导入系统
示例2:多表表单导入数据
多表表单的导入过程与单表是相同的,大家参考我前面讲的单表表单导入的过程说明。
唯一的区别是,在录入数据时,需要录入ZID,和PID 这两个字段。ZID是主表的主键,PID是子表的外键,以这个两字段的值来确定数据的关联性。我以【字典管理】功能为例为大家讲解。
大家注意,多表的导入模板会有多个sheet页,第一个是主表,后面是子表。
在录入数据的时候,主表数据必须输入zid主键字段。这个值是自定义的,
在录入子表数据时,必须输入pid值,也就是主表的zid
以上就是多表导入与单表导入的不同点,其它过程相同
好了,教程就讲到这,有不明白可以到群里留言。